What is PMGDISHA Digital Literacy?
Pradhan Mantri Gramin Digital Saksharta Abhiyan (PMGDISHA) is the largest digital literacy programme in the world — training 6 crore adults in 40% of rural households to be digitally literate. Free 20-hour training on smartphone use, internet, email, digital payments, government services, and online banking. After training, learners take a NIELIT exam — those who pass get a Digital Literacy certificate. Implemented through 5+ lakh Common Service Centres (CSCs). 6.39 crore registered, 5.93 crore trained, 4.62 crore certified as of 2024.

Who is Eligible for PMGDISHA Digital Literacy?
- ✓Indian citizen aged 14-60 years
- ✓Resident of rural area (one digitally non-literate per household)
- ✓Aadhaar Card
- ✓Mobile number with Aadhaar linkage
- ✓Priority: women, SC/ST, minorities, persons with disabilities

How to Apply for PMGDISHA Digital Literacy Online?
- 1Register for free training through your nearest Common Service Centre (CSC) or on pmgdisha.in.
- 2Confirm eligibility: rural resident aged 14-60 who is not yet digitally literate.
- 3Provide your Aadhaar Card and a mobile number linked to Aadhaar at registration.
- 4Attend the free 20-hour training on smartphones, internet, email, digital payments, and online banking.
- 5After training, appear for the NIELIT assessment exam at the designated CSC.
- 6Passing candidates receive an official NIELIT Digital Literacy certificate.
- 7Priority is given to women, SC/ST, minorities, and persons with disabilities during enrolment.
